Sugar bowl, Kingdom of Sardinia, 19th century

in silver
silversmith CB (Carlo Balbino, Turin 1798-1824), later hallmarked with the Nice hallmark,
double-handled, resting on four feet with shell decoration, body chiselled with foliate volutes, flower-shaped lid socket.

Weight g 276,00 h cm 13,80
